How Do You Save Money Buying Used Clothes?

0

With a tough economy and everyone looking to save money in any and every way they can, places like thrift stores and yard sales could provide part of the answer. For some, it may seem a little difficult to consider wearing previously-owned clothing, but considering the popularity of vintage clothing these days, not only may you save money, but you’ll actually find some pretty unique threads, as well. Locate all the thrift stores in your area. A few notables include Goodwill, Salvation Army, SPCA, etc. There may also be some others that are specific to your area. Look in the phone book. Go in and determine when they get their shipments. The clothes may be used, but thrift stores sometimes get shipments of newly donated clothing on particular days. Find the days and get in early. Though the shipments may be on certain days, there’s always a chance a rogue donation might turn up something really unique.
